The R-4 District is designed to provide a district in which
density can be reduced and at the same time allow the broader use
of hobby, and recreational activities that normally would not be compatible
in a more densely populated area.

B.
Hobby farming, subject to the following limitations:
(1)
The parcel must be at least 10 acres in size.
(2)
No more than 65% of the total parcel area may be used for the farming/agricultural
purpose.
(3)
The total animal units maintained on the parcel shall not exceed
four per acre.
(4)
No manure may be stored or allowed to accumulate within 10 feet of
the parcels boundaries.
(5)
No manure generated off of the parcel may be spread or stored on
the parcel.
(6)
A single-family dwelling must exist on the parcel.
D.
Other requirements.
(1)
Building height: maximum 35 feet.
(2)
Building width: minimum 24 feet.
(3)
Roof pitch: minimum 3/12.
[Amended 2-16-2023 by Ord. No. 23-02]
(4)
Overhang: minimum 12 inches.
(5)
Shed. Building used primarily for storage of an area up to and including
150 square feet and a maximum of a ten-foot height and a maximum 16
inches of roof overhang. Sheds are allowed before the principal structure
is present but shall not be used as a place of human habitation. Mobile/manufactured
homes, campers, truck bodies or trailers, buses and similar items
are prohibited for use as accessory buildings.
